wo people died on the spot yesterday while 12 others have been admitted to Isoka district hospital in Muchinga province  with multiple body injuries after a bus they were travelling in from Tanzania to Democratic Republic of Congo (DRC) careered off the road and fell on its right side.

Muchinga province Police Commissioner Remmy Kajoba has confirmed the accident in an interview with the Zambia News and Information Services (ZANIS) in Lusaka this morning.

Mr Kajoba said the accident involving a Tanzanian registered MV Nissan UD bus registration number T526 BAF, driven by an unknown Tanzanian national who is currently on the run, occurred at about 17:00 hours yesterday at Ndeke Village along the Great North Road in Isoka district.

Mr Kajoba explained that the accident happened when the driver of the bus failed to negotiate a curve and lost control of the bus which careered off the road and fell on its right side resulting in the death of two passengers on the spot and injuring several others.

He said that the two who have died have been identified as Maheja Salehe, 37, of Tanzania whose 18 months old baby has suffered head injuries and is among those admitted to Isoka district hospital adding that the other deceased passenger has been identified as Bernard Venans, 50, of Congo, DRC.

The bodies of the two are lying at Isoka district hospital mortuary.

Meanwhile, a man of Nambuluma in Chinsali district in Muchinga province is battling for his life at Chinsali district hospital after being hit by a vehicle in a hit and run that occurred at Nambuluma / Chinsali turn off last night.

Police who confirmed the incident said the unidentified man has suffered serious head injuries.
